A number of ambitious global plans are asking countries to restore millions of hectares of forest by 2020, including the African Forest Landscape Restoration Initiative (AFR 100), the Bonn Challenge, the Convention on Biological Diversity Aichi Targets and Initiative 20x20.

To help nations meet their restoration targets, the Center for International Forestry Research (CIFOR) is working on two main areas: forest landscape restoration and building national and local capacity in forest management. Scientists aim to address factors that help or hinder rural people’s access to forest resources and to find more equitable ways to manage forests for better productivity.
